Just as a matter of interest and comparison. I had no idea how much to charge on the job. It came down to ZAR33 000, roughly $4500. Call it 70 square meters. What would something like that go for on your side? (roughly) Another cool thing. The pic is of a chap called Ban Saunders, solo polar explorer. He gave a huge speech at the clients premises to staff the Friday, and over the weekend the graphic went up. The following Monday he was invited back for "coffee" before his return to London. He was blown away to say the least, proceeded to sign on the graphic on the lower right panel. Very enjoyable job. |

I would charge about $60-$70 a sq meter for print and then a charge for the hoist and and a fitting charge. I don't know how much we would get for a job like that as I have not done one that size yet.
